Will Mike Tyson let his fists do the talking again soon?

He wants to know it again. Boxing legend Mike Tyson is planning a comeback to the ring. And at the age of 57.

According to “MMA Pack”, talks are already underway about a return to the ring. The fight will take place in Saudi Arabia at the end of this year and the opponent would be former MMA fighter Fedor Emelianenko (47).

“An interesting fight”

Emelianenko ended his MMA career last February after a defeat. The Russian is considered one of the best fighters to never fight in the UFC, the world’s largest MMA organization. He won 40 of his 47 fights and left the cage as a loser seven times.

After his dismissal he said: “MMA is 100 percent over for me. I want to try boxing. Mike Tyson would be an interesting fight.” Just over a year later, the fighting spectacle is about to take place.

Scandal Noodle Tyson

For Tyson it would not be the first comeback since his retirement in 2005. The American, who won 50 of his 56 professional fights, returned to the ring in 2020 for a show fight against Roy Jones Jr. (55). The fight was controversially ruled a draw at the time.

Tyson’s fitness will not fail. The legend is still extremely fit for his age and regularly shares videos of his workouts on social media.

Boxing fans can look forward to the return of one of the sport’s most colorful figures. Both inside and outside the ring, Tyson has made several headlines in his career. From biting off Evander Holyfield’s ear, to two prison sentences, to arguments with fans. The superstar’s scandal file is long. Now another chapter in the sport needs to be added. (bjl)
